Forums Últimos mensajes - Powered by IBM
 

¿Cómo consigo pasar criterio de una referencia de texto a número ?

08/10/2009 - 17:03 por Javigonpe | Informe spam
Estoy con la fución SUMAPRODUCTO. Tiene dos condiciones o matrices. En la
segunda el criterio la referencia a una celda de una hoja distinta (dentro
del mismo libro) la celda treferencia tiene por valor 345 y al criterio le
he concatenado un * para que acepte las celdas que valgan 345*. Pero, de esta
manera solo acepta las que son exactamente igual a 345*.
Este es el caso concreto:
(REGISTRO!$B$3:REGISTRO!$B$16=$A22)*(REGISTRO!$G$3:REGISTRO!$G$16=B$21&"*"),
resulta que B$21 vale 345 y B$21&"*" vale 345* y como tiene un igual delante
solo suma cuando las celdas en el rango donde hay que sumar valen 345* y yo
quiero que suma cuando valga 345 y lo que venga detras. Por eso pongo
asterisco.
Gracias.
 

Leer las respuestas

#1 Xavier Budet Graco
08/10/2009 - 17:16 | Informe spam
Hola "Javigonpe", me gustaría saber que pretendes con el comodín "*"... Si agregas a un número el comodín "*" lo transformas en texto (?) porque este comodín sirve para texto.

Si lo que quieres decir es que necesitas elegir los números igual y superiores a 345 en la fórmula habrás de expresar >45 que es lo tradicional en matemáticas.

De todas formas habrías de aclarar lo que deseas con un ejemplo y seguro que alguien puede ayudarte.

Saludos,

Xavier

Quitar MAC para contestar. Gracias.

"Javigonpe" escribió en el mensaje news:
Estoy con la fución SUMAPRODUCTO. Tiene dos condiciones o matrices. En la
segunda el criterio la referencia a una celda de una hoja distinta (dentro
del mismo libro) la celda treferencia tiene por valor 345 y al criterio le
he concatenado un * para que acepte las celdas que valgan 345*. Pero, de esta
manera solo acepta las que son exactamente igual a 345*.
Este es el caso concreto:
(REGISTRO!$B$3:REGISTRO!$B$16=$A22)*(REGISTRO!$G$3:REGISTRO!$G$16=B$21&"*"),
resulta que B$21 vale 345 y B$21&"*" vale 345* y como tiene un igual delante
solo suma cuando las celdas en el rango donde hay que sumar valen 345* y yo
quiero que suma cuando valga 345 y lo que venga detras. Por eso pongo
asterisco.
Gracias.

Preguntas similares